2024-03-30 snapshot

Changes: Terrain is now tessellated into 33x33 vertex chunks for vastly improved performance on modern GPUs. Added --terrain-wireframe command line option and /toggleterrainwireframe command. Background grid in gradient editor now expands to cover all gradient points instead of just being 100 feet t...
